Energy efficiency

Double-glazed windows can increase the energy efficiency of your home. They can cut down on your energy costs by slowing the transfer of heat into and out of your property. This will make your home warmer in winter and cooler in summer, which means you won't need to rely so much on heating or air cooling systems. This will save you money on gas and electric bills.

Double-glazed windows are made up of two panes that are separated by a space and filled with an insulating gas, like krypton. This type of insulation makes them more energy efficient than single-pane windows. The type of glass used in your double-glazed window can also impact its energy efficiency. There are a variety of low-emissivity glass, with varying levels of visible light transmittance (VLT). The VLT is measured with an angle of 0deg and reflect infrared long-wave heat from the sun. The lower the VLT is, the less solar heat gain your windows will be able to absorb.

Another aspect that determines the thermal performance of double-glazed windows is their U value, which determines how easily the window conducts heat. The lower the U value, the better the insulating properties of the window. Double-glazed windows with a lower U value are more effective in keeping heat inside during the colder months and out during warmer seasons.

Double glazing windows are most effective when combined with other energy-efficient measures, like loft insulation and cavity wall insulation. This will help you get a higher level of energy savings, which will reduce your home's carbon footprint.

Security

Double glazing is more difficult to break than single glass panes and can resist the force of a brick that is thrown at them. The insulating space between the panes makes it hard for thieves to break into your home through the windows. The gaps are so narrow that you still get a lot of natural light.

Double-glazed windows are a good option for older homes because they can help to reduce condensation problems. Condensation occurs when the warm air inside a home meets the cold glass of a window, causing dampness that can give carpets and furniture an unpleasant smell and promote mildew spores. Double glazing prevents condensation because the warm air inside the home can't meet the cold glass.

There are a few limitations on the kind of double glazing you can put up on old homes like those with listed buildings You can boost your home's energy efficiency by installing secondary double glazing. This is a glass panel that can be put in place over windows that are already in place and does not require permission for planning. It's also a great option for homes with modern designs that wish to increase their energy efficiency.

Double glazing is an excellent option when you wish to live in a peaceful comfortable and peaceful home and not be distracted by the sound of your neighbors or traffic outside. A standard window with one pane of glass allows in a lot but a double glazed unit, also known as an IGU, has a second layer of glass as well as an air gap that reduces the transmission of sound. These factors make it possible to achieve an STC rating of between 28 and 32. This makes double glazed windows near me the perfect option for homes that are located in noisy areas.

Besides saving money on energy bills Double glazed windows reduce the amount of noise that enters into your home. Noises that are not wanted from outside can cause sleep disturbances, lead to hearing loss and raise stress levels. This can result in a number of health issues including cardiovascular disease and cognitive impairment. Additionally, noises from the outside can be detrimental to your property value.

A double-glazed window in my area with UV protection can significantly cut down on harmful UV radiations that enter your home. The rays are absorbed by furniture, carpets, artwork and other surfaces and can damage them. UV Rays can also cause skin cancer, so it's important to ensure that you and your family are protected from UV rays. Double-glazed windows with UV protection are able to do this by blocking 99 percent of harmful UV radiation.

If you don't want spend the money on double-glazing, but still require UV protection, you could use liquid insulation coatings to give your current windows this capability. These coatings, made from nanotechnology, can be applied to existing windows to provide them with an additional layer of protection.
